H74.2 Discontinuity and dislocation of ear ossicles

This page in Swedish

H74.2 is the ICD-10 code for Discontinuity and dislocation of ear ossicles. It is a four-character subcategory of H74 (Other disorders of middle ear and mastoid), the most specific level in the WHO edition. It belongs to the block H65–H75 (Diseases of middle ear and mastoid) in Chapter VIII, Diseases of the ear and mastoid process.

H74.2 in national editions

Countries report with their own edition of ICD-10. Most keep the WHO code and add more specific codes beneath it.

NorwayICD-10-NO

H74.2Diskontinuitet eller luksasjon av øreknokler

DenmarkICD-10-DK

DH742Luksation af øreknogler

FinlandICD-10-FI

H74.2Kuuloluuketjun katkos ja/tai siirtymä

GermanyICD-10-GM

H74.2Kontinuitätsunterbrechung oder Dislokation der Gehörknöchelchenkette

FranceICD-10-FR

H74.2Dissociation et dislocation des osselets

NetherlandsICD-10-NL

H74.2onderbreking (luxatie, fractuur) van gehoorbeenketen

United StatesICD-10-CM

Listed through more specific codes:

  • H74.20Discontinuity and dislocation of ear ossicles, unspecified ear
  • H74.21Discontinuity and dislocation of right ear ossicles
  • H74.22Discontinuity and dislocation of left ear ossicles
  • H74.23Discontinuity and dislocation of ear ossicles, bilateral
